Skip to main content

Library for audio and music analysis, description and synthesis, with TensorFlow support

Project description

Essentia is an open-source C++ library with Python bindings for audio analysis and audio-based music information retrieval. It contains an extensive collection of algorithms, including audio input/output functionality, standard digital signal processing blocks, statistical characterization of data, a large variety of spectral, temporal, tonal, and high-level music descriptors, and tools for inference with deep learning models. Designed with a focus on optimization in terms of robustness, computational speed, low memory usage, as well as flexibility, it is efficient for many industrial applications and allows fast prototyping and setting up research experiments very rapidly.

Website: https://essentia.upf.edu

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distributions

No source distribution files available for this release.See tutorial on generating distribution archives.

Built Distributions

If you're not sure about the file name format, learn more about wheel file names.

File details

Details for the file essentia_tensorflow-2.1b6.dev374-cp37-cp37m-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for essentia_tensorflow-2.1b6.dev374-cp37-cp37m-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 d6bd4f826ca75edee66cc8e67a025c3d026a3f749e41320f0b35274330aba857
MD5 2774ea818a382a3e4458a9fc99a28b7f
BLAKE2b-256 e8f1071e5a211ed42bcb271379820eef7f4abf3c821a0b413fdcc82bc2a67187

See more details on using hashes here.

File details

Details for the file essentia_tensorflow-2.1b6.dev374-cp36-cp36m-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for essentia_tensorflow-2.1b6.dev374-cp36-cp36m-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 db701bd15a3515997d39e4e3d1e9d6a22aa02d2c0e7fe978691565efe5395681
MD5 e5a28cb8ce3bc6e6381bedd302bb2e7d
BLAKE2b-256 c20b542571935b0d67e440270e54072ba301ef47198cadf305c75acd36909f75

See more details on using hashes here.

File details

Details for the file essentia_tensorflow-2.1b6.dev374-cp35-cp35m-manylinux2014_x86_64.whl.

File metadata

File hashes

Hashes for essentia_tensorflow-2.1b6.dev374-cp35-cp35m-manylinux2014_x86_64.whl
Algorithm Hash digest
SHA256 47513f298e332561ce130b75d693bd0e7f96258b3f43b34b2fd790a2282b57b7
MD5 d03c237b8b800bb638f2e1bd2952a456
BLAKE2b-256 dcfe5300436f205177d8268923fe21b34c876c153c412a110b05734a0bf93863

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page